CQ Worldwide DX Contest, RTTY 2011 Call: DL1IAO Operator(s): DL1IAO Station: DF0UK Class: SOAB HP QTH: JN49EA Operating Time (hrs): 46 Summary: Band QSOs Pts State/Prov DX Zones ------------------------------------------ 80: 229 433 7 48 8 40: 362 835 31 57 18 20: 418 1063 42 64 23 15: 626 1652 53 69 28 10: 508 1417 49 56 27 ------------------------------------------ Total: 2143 5400 182 294 104 Total Score = 3,132,000 Club: Bavarian Contest Club Comments: IC756PRO3(INRAD) + ICPW1 WT v3.23.0 / MMTTY on HP Omnibook XE3 HAL DXP38 in receive only on another Omnibook (80) DP with feedpoint 1m below tribander (40) Cushcraft Rotary DP spaced 1m above tribander (parallel to boom) (20/15/10) Optibeam OB16-3 @ abt 40m total height (on a university building with 17m crank-up tower on roof) 10M, finally! This was my first ever CQWW RTTY and the score may be good enough for a new DL record (among others, I guess). I'm thankful to the radio club members of the Karlsruhe Institute of Technology (KIT) allowing me to access their fine station. The new 40m antenna is an improvement over the previous wire dipoles but with high band condx so good it was hard to squeeze in enough time on 40/80! In RTTY there is no way to compensate for not being SO2R. But I didn't want to reconfigure the club station and put up additional antennas at this point, maybe next time. Scanning the RTTY band for multipliers often seemed to take forever. Many times I did not want to give up a nice DX run and this is reflected in my multiplier totals.
